Mahabharata Shanti Parva – पृथुं वैन्यं परजा दृष्ट्वा रक्ताः समेति यद अब्रुवन

Shloka (श्लोक)
पृथुं वैन्यं परजा दृष्ट्वा रक्ताः समेति यद अब्रुवन
ततॊ राजेति नामास्य अनुरागाद अजायत
⚡ Quick Meaning
This shloka references the citizens’ love and connection to King Prithu, highlighting their admiration.
Translations
English Translation
The citizens, seeing the kind-hearted King Prithu, were amazed and exclaimed, ‘Oh King!’ out of admiration, signifying their love and loyalty towards him.
